# Friend Recommendation System in Social Media using graphs
# System that recommends new friends to users in a
# social network by analyzing their mutual friends
# Features
# 1. Add new user
# 2. Create Friendship
# 3. Display Friendship on Social Network
# 4. Friend Recommendation
class FriendRecommendationSystem:
def __init__(self):
self.max_users = 20
self.users = []
self.graph = [[0 for _ in range(self.max_users)] for _ in range(self.max_users)]
def add_user(self, name):
if len(self.users) >= self.max_users:
print(" Maximum user limit reached.")
return
if name in self.users:
print(" User already exists.")
return
self.users.append(name)
print(f" User added: {name}")
def find_index(self, name):
try:
return self.users.index(name)
except ValueError:
return -1
def add_friendship(self, name1, name2):
i = self.find_index(name1)
j = self.find_index(name2)
if i == -1 or j == -1:
print(" One or both users not found.")
return
self.graph[i][j] = 1
self.graph[j][i] = 1
print(f" Friendship added between {name1} and {name2}")
def show_friends(self):
print("\n-------- Friend Lists ----------")
for i in range(len(self.users)):
print(f"{self.users[i]} -> ", end='')
for j in range(len(self.users)):
if self.graph[i][j] == 1:
print(self.users[j], end=' ')
print()
def recommend_friends(self, name):
idx = self.find_index(name)
if idx == -1:
print(" User not found.")
return
recommended = [0] * self.max_users
for i in range(len(self.users)):
if self.graph[idx][i] == 1:
for j in range(len(self.users)):
if self.graph[i][j] == 1 and j != idx and self.graph[idx][j] == 0:
recommended[j] += 1
print(f"\n Friend Recommendations for {name}:")
found = False
for i in range(len(self.users)):
if recommended[i] > 0:
print(f" - {self.users[i]} (Mutual Friends: {recommended[i]})")
found = True
if not found:
print("No recommendations at this time.")
def menu(self):
while True:
print("\n-----------Friend Recommendation System ---------------")
print("1. Add User")
print("2. Add Friendship")
print("3. Show Friends")
print("4. Recommend Friends")
print("5. Exit")
print("-------------------------------------------------------")
choice = input("Enter Your Choice: ")
if choice == '1':
name = input("Enter user name: ")
self.add_user(name)
elif choice == '2':
name1 = input("Enter first user name: ")
name2 = input("Enter second user name: ")
self.add_friendship(name1, name2)
elif choice == '3':
self.show_friends()
elif choice == '4':
name = input("Enter your name: ")
self.recommend_friends(name)
elif choice == '5':
print("Exiting...")
break
else:
print(" Invalid choice. Try again.")
# Run the program
if __name__ == "__main__":
system = FriendRecommendationSystem()
system.menu()
